Output 8f6528a6de827fee62d75e68993b02416defb20c01ed3dffbc743e6310125204:0

value
20242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e64962ac8b47241dda864df8c03649b98135ab39 OP_EQUAL
address
3NgfFaJ9m3egWisQ3jqY6adSkPhrXwTxuC
transaction
8f6528a6de827fee62d75e68993b02416defb20c01ed3dffbc743e6310125204
spent
true